Maybe I'm getting old, but I'm seeing less-and-less of the classic Who I used to watch (and still love) in Nu-Who. I'm finding myself watching it as a completely different show. 1963-1989 = 'Doctor Who'; 2005-date = 'Dr Who'! So, the opening episodes 'Asylum of the Daleks' was fun, but I do not for one minute believe that the Daleks would go to the Doctor for help. 'Dinosaurs on a Spaceship' was awful. It was played too much for laughs. Don't get me wrong - comedy has always been an important part of the show, but here it was taken to the nth degree 'A Town Called Mercy' was probably the best of the mini-season 'The Power of Three' I don't remember much about. It was the one with the boxes, but other than that... 'The Angels Take Manhattan' was also something that I didn't enjoy. It seemed to exist only to get rid of Amy and Rory. I also think that the Angels are being used too much. The first story with them was classic Who - scary. Now they are becoming familiar, and getting boring Again, don't get me wrong with this post. To (mis)quote Shakespeare, "I come to praise Doctor Who, not bury it"! It's true I am not enjoying it as much as I used to, but at the same time, I think that poor Who is still preferable to the best of anything else which is being shown at the moment
